Pricing & billing FAQ

  • How am I billed?

    Each Droplet is billed per hour up to its monthly cap.

  • Do I have to pay the cost of the server every time I create a new one?

    No—you only need to pay for 1 hour of usage. For example, spinning up a new 512MB server just to test something for a couple of minutes will only cost you $0.0074

  • Am I charged when I enter a credit card?

    No—when you enter a card, we only verify the card. Your card is charged at the end of the billing cycle.

  • I have a credit, why am I still marked as suspended?

    In order to use the credit, users need to activate their accounts by adding a credit card to their account or prepaying through PayPal.

  • What do the positive and negative signs mean on the billing page?

    User's credits show up with a negative (ie. -$11.25) while the amount they owe to DigitalOcean shows up positive (eg. $5.00).

  • Am I charged while my Droplet is in a powered-off state?

    Yes. Your disk space, CPU, RAM, and IP address are all reserved while your Droplet is powered off. If you want to save a Droplet for future use take a snapshot of it and then destroy it. You'll be able to create a new Droplet from the snapshot image anytime to bring it back online.

  • How do I choose between monthly and hourly billing?

    There is no difference between monthly and hourly billing. All Droplets are billed hourly, up until a monthly cap. We have estimated that each month has about 672 hours (28 days). If you use your server for less than 672 hours during the month, you will be billed for each hour that you used it. If you use your server for more than 672 hours that month, you will be billed at the monthly cost, which is no greater than 672 hours.

  • What form of payments do you accept?

    We accept Visa, MasterCard, American Express, Discover, and PayPal.

  • How do I cancel my account?

    You can cancel your account anytime through the control panel, under the settings tab.

  • Do you offer refunds?

    No, we do not offer refunds. If there are extenuating circumstances, please open up a ticket with us.

  • I submitted a PayPal payment. Why hasn't my balance been updated?

    Balances are not updated in real time. Once you submit your PayPal payment it gets processed and added to our system. You should see the updated balance in a few hours.

  • Will taxes be included in my monthly invoice?

    Customers in the EU: We're required to charge VAT (value added taxes) on sales to non-business European Union customers, where VAT is applicable. Read more about VAT and applicable rates.

    Customers in Canada: As a company operating in Canada, DigitalOcean is required to charge sales tax to all customers located in Canada. Read more about applicable rates.
